Rokugō
Rokugō is a locality in Misato, Senboku District, Akita and has about 18,600 residents. Rokugō is situated nearby to the locality Jūmonji, as well as near Hataya.Places of Interest

Tenrikyo is a Japanese new religion which is neither strictly monotheistic nor pantheistic, originating from the teachings of a 19th-century woman named Nakayama Miki, known to her followers as "Oyasama".
